WebGraphics processing unit, a specialized processor originally designed to accelerate graphics rendering. GPUs can process many pieces of data simultaneously, making them useful for machine learning, video editing, and gaming applications. GPUs may be integrated into the computer’s CPU or offered as a discrete hardware unit. WebAug 20, 2024 · A CPU may very well be faster when it comes to multiplying a single matrix (higher clock speed), but a GPU is going to beat it because it can multiply thousands of matrices in parallel. This means if you have complex logic with millions of different instructions that work on small sets of data, the CPU is the thing to use.
